  • The hot plating wire is made of low carbon steel wire rod, which is processed by drawing forming, pickling and rust removal, high temperature annealing, hot dip galvanizing and cooling. Galvanized iron wire has resistance and elasticity, the amount of zinc can reach 300 g/square meter, with thick galvanized layer, strong corrosion resistance and other characteristics. Widely used in construction, handicrafts, wire mesh, highway guardrail, commodity packaging and ordinary civilian and other fields.

  • Prof Maged Younes, Chair of EFSA’s expert Panel on Food Additives and Flavourings (FAF), said: “Taking into account all available scientific studies and data, the Panel concluded that titanium dioxide can no longer be considered safe as a food additive . A critical element in reaching this conclusion is that we could not exclude genotoxicity concerns after consumption of titanium dioxide particles. After oral ingestion, the absorption of titanium dioxide particles is low, however they can accumulate in the body”.

  • Anatase, one of the three main crystalline forms of TiO2, possesses a unique structure that enhances its performance in numerous applications. With a high specific surface area and excellent thermal stability, B101 Anatase powder exhibits superior photocatalytic efficiency compared to other forms, such as Rutile and Brookite. This attribute makes it a popular choice for use in air purification, water treatment, and self-cleaning surfaces.
